Job Description
The Center for Child Well-Being, housed within the Department of Psychiatry at the University of Missouri School of Medicine, seeks a licensed behavioral health clinical consultant to support children involved with the Department of Social Services.
The clinical consultant builds collaborative relationships with Children's Division staff, caregivers, behavioral health providers, and other professionals involved in a child's care to help children access appropriate services. This role works across systems to gather and clarify relevant behavioral health information, identify needs and barriers to care, connect youth and their care teams with appropriate resources, and facilitate communication and coordination among those involved in the child's care to support successful outcomes.
The clinical consultant also participates in multidisciplinary workgroups and other collaborative initiatives focused on strengthening behavioral health services and improving outcomes for children. The ideal candidate will have exceptional communication and relationship-building skills, sound clinical judgment, strong organizational abilities, and the capability to navigate complex behavioral health and child welfare systems while maintaining a strengths-based, trauma-informed approach.
